How to Cancel Apple TV on Amazon: The Definitive Guide
Let’s cut straight to the chase. You can’t directly cancel an Apple TV+ subscription purchased through Amazon Channels via the Apple TV app or Apple’s website. To cancel, you must manage your subscription through your Amazon account. This involves navigating to your Amazon Channels subscription settings and following the cancellation process. Understanding the Amazon Channels Ecosystem
Before we dive into the cancellation process, it’s crucial to understand how Amazon Channels works. Amazon Channels allows you to subscribe to various streaming services, including Apple TV+, directly through your Amazon account. This offers convenience – one bill, one place to manage subscriptions. However, this convenience also means that the billing and subscription management are handled entirely by Amazon, not Apple. Trying to manage it through Apple will lead to frustration and wasted time.
Why Can’t I Cancel on Apple TV Directly?
This is the million-dollar question. When you subscribe via Amazon Channels, you are essentially giving Amazon the reins to your subscription. Apple is providing the content, but Amazon is handling the financial transaction and subscription management. Therefore, Apple has no control over subscriptions purchased through Amazon’s platform. This is a common feature of many third-party app store subscriptions and not unique to Apple TV+.
The Step-by-Step Cancellation Process on Amazon
Alright, let’s get down to the nitty-gritty. Here’s exactly how to cancel your Apple TV+ subscription if you purchased it through Amazon Channels:
- Sign in to Your Amazon Account: Go to the Amazon website (www.amazon.com) and sign in to the account you used to subscribe to Apple TV+.
- Navigate to Your Account & Lists: Hover over “Account & Lists” in the upper right corner of the screen.
- Select “Your Memberships & Subscriptions”: In the dropdown menu, find and click on “Your Memberships & Subscriptions.” This section lists all your Amazon subscriptions.
- Locate Your Apple TV+ Subscription: Scroll through your list of subscriptions until you find “Apple TV+.” You might have other channel subscriptions listed here, so make sure you’re looking at the correct one.
- Click “Cancel Subscription”: Next to the Apple TV+ subscription, you should see an option to “Cancel Subscription.” Click this link.
- Confirm Cancellation: Amazon will likely present you with some options to keep your subscription (perhaps a discount). Resist the temptation! Follow the on-screen prompts to confirm that you want to cancel. You may need to click “Confirm Cancellation” or a similar button.
- Check Cancellation Date: After confirming, Amazon will typically display the date your subscription will officially end. This is crucial because you can still access Apple TV+ until that date.
- Receive Confirmation Email: Check your email for confirmation of the cancellation.

What to Expect After Cancelling
Once you’ve successfully cancelled, you’ll usually retain access to Apple TV+ until the end of your current billing cycle. After that date, you’ll no longer be able to stream content from Apple TV+ using your Amazon-subscribed credentials. Make sure to note the cancellation date provided by Amazon.
Important Considerations
- Double-Check Your Subscription Source: Before attempting to cancel, confirm that you actually subscribed through Amazon Channels. If you subscribed directly through Apple, the cancellation process will be different.
- Avoid Multiple Subscriptions: It’s possible to accidentally have multiple Apple TV+ subscriptions (one through Amazon, one through Apple). Check your Apple ID subscriptions as well, just to be sure.
- Contact Amazon Support: If you encounter any issues during the cancellation process, don’t hesitate to contact Amazon Customer Support. They can provide assistance and troubleshoot any problems.
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)
Here are some frequently asked questions regarding cancelling Apple TV+ on Amazon, designed to address common concerns and provide additional clarity:
1. Will I Get a Refund if I Cancel Early?
Generally, you won’t receive a refund for the unused portion of your billing cycle. You will, however, be able to continue accessing Apple TV+ until the end of that billing period. Amazon typically doesn’t offer prorated refunds for cancelled subscriptions.
2. I Can’t Find the “Cancel Subscription” Option. What Should I Do?
First, double-check that you’re signed into the correct Amazon account – the one used to subscribe to Apple TV+. If you’re sure you’re on the right account, try clearing your browser’s cache and cookies or using a different browser. If the problem persists, contact Amazon Customer Support.
3. What Happens to My Apple TV+ Watch History and Recommendations?
Your watch history and recommendations are tied to your Apple ID. Cancelling through Amazon only affects the billing and access method. If you resubscribe to Apple TV+ directly through Apple in the future, your watch history and recommendations should still be there.
4. Can I Cancel on the Amazon App on My Phone?
Yes, you can cancel through the Amazon app. The process is similar to the website: go to Your Account > Memberships & Subscriptions, find Apple TV+, and select “Cancel Subscription.”
5. I Subscribed Through Amazon Prime Video. Is This the Same as Amazon Channels?
Yes, Amazon Channels are integrated within Amazon Prime Video. The cancellation process is identical, as described above. Look for “Your Memberships & Subscriptions” within your Prime Video account settings.
6. If I Cancel, Can I Resubscribe Later Through Amazon?
Absolutely. You can resubscribe to Apple TV+ through Amazon Channels at any time, assuming the service is still offered through Amazon.
7. What if I Have Other Amazon Channel Subscriptions? Will Cancelling Apple TV+ Affect Them?
No, cancelling Apple TV+ will only affect that specific subscription. Your other Amazon Channel subscriptions will remain active and unaffected.
8. I Received an Email from Apple Saying My Subscription Will Be Cancelled. Is This Legitimate?
This could be legitimate, but it’s crucial to verify the email’s sender address. If you subscribed through Amazon, the cancellation confirmation should come from Amazon, not Apple. Be wary of phishing attempts.
9. I Cancelled, But I’m Still Being Charged. What Should I Do?
Contact Amazon Customer Support immediately. Provide them with your order history and cancellation confirmation. They can investigate the charges and issue a refund if necessary.
10. Can I Pause My Apple TV+ Subscription Instead of Cancelling?
Amazon Channels generally doesn’t offer a pause feature for subscriptions. You usually need to cancel and then resubscribe when you’re ready to resume watching.
11. What’s the Difference Between Subscribing Through Amazon vs. Directly Through Apple?
Subscribing through Amazon provides the convenience of managing all your subscriptions in one place and using your Amazon payment method. Subscribing directly through Apple allows you to manage your subscription directly within your Apple ID settings and use Apple’s payment methods. Functionally, the content you access is the same regardless of the subscription method.
12. Is There a Way to Transfer My Apple TV+ Subscription from Amazon to Apple Directly?
Unfortunately, there’s no direct way to transfer a subscription. You’ll need to cancel your subscription through Amazon and then resubscribe directly through Apple. You’ll likely lose any remaining time on your Amazon-billed subscription, so it’s best to wait until close to the end of your billing cycle before resubscribing through Apple.
